Obiettivi Formativi
Learning objectives.
The course will provide students with a solid grounding in the economics of the transportation sector, focusing on sustainability and innovation and according to climate change and sustainable development challenges. The students will learn the key principles governing transportation planning, investment and regulation and how innovation affects transport and mobility.
Expected Learning Outcomes
Students should obtain basic skills in the analysis of travel demand and supply and of transportation benefits, also considering negative externalities. Students should also be able to apply the acquired knowledge and the tools for critically analysing the dynamics and technological innovations affecting the market for transportation and driving sustainability. They will be able to make an oral presentation on a specific issue, discussing it with the other students and the lecturer.
The skills acquired will train the students to become applied analysts in public or private institutions and organizations.

Prerequisiti
There are no prerequisite requirements for this course, but a good knowledge of microeconomics fundamentals is recommended.
Metodi didattici
In-class lectures, seminars hold by external teachers and Lab on eco-innovation diffusion in transportation.
The seminars will deal with specific issues, aiming at presenting some examples of application of the theoretical concepts.
The Lab will be aimed at training the students in the understanding of innovation diffusion theory, preparation of presentations on specific transport innovations to be discussed with the other students and the lecturers.

Verifica Apprendimento
The final evaluation is composed by two elements: a) written examination (duration: 1 hour) that is structured in four (on a choice of five) short open questions; b) Lab-based individual work (in-class presentation and discussion).
The final grade will be given by the arithmetic mean of (a) the written exam mark (60%) and (b) the Lab-based individual work (40%).
The mark on the text will be mainly based on the accuracy and completeness of the information, the degree of depth of the subject, the use of a precise language and the critical ability to connect and elaborate the acquired knowledge.
The grade on the Lab-based individual work will be mainly based on the ability to present, discuss and report the main features of the diffusion of specific transport innovations. The in-class interactions and active participation during the seminars and the students’ presentation will be also considered to define the mark.

Contenuti
The course is structured in 30 hours of frontal lectures and seminars and 10 hours of Lab on the eco-innovation diffusion in the transportation sector.
Topics of 30 hours’ lectures: 1. Introduction to transport economics 2. The consumer utility and preference estimation in transport 3. The demand for transport 4. The transport industry and direct costs 5. Innovation in transport 6. Transport externalities, traffic congestion and sustainable development 7. Policies and measures for sustainable transport 8. Pricing of transport services 9. Transport infrastructure and economic development 10. The public intervention in transport markets.
Lab on the eco-innovation diffusion in the transportation sector (10 h): theoretical part on innovation in transport and diffusion theory applied to transport innovations; development of individual work, consisting in a presentation, which will be discussed in the classroom, on a topic chosen on a list of topics provided by the lecturer.

Main book: Button K., Transport Economics, Edward Elgar (see the details of chapters on e-learning and on the slides) Other useful books: Quinet E., Vickerman R., Principles of Transport Economics, Edward Elgar, 2004 Button K., Vega H., Nijkamp P., A Dictionary of Transport Analysis, Edward Elgar, 2010. The reading material, the slides and other teaching material will be available on the web learning platform.
